注冊 | 登錄讀書好,好讀書,讀好書!
讀書網(wǎng)-DuShu.com
當(dāng)前位置: 首頁出版圖書科學(xué)技術(shù)計(jì)算機(jī)/網(wǎng)絡(luò)軟件與程序設(shè)計(jì)JAVA及其相關(guān)Java語言程序設(shè)計(jì)

Java語言程序設(shè)計(jì)

Java語言程序設(shè)計(jì)

定 價(jià):¥26.00

作 者: 郭磊,王愛民 主編
出版社: 水利水電出版社
叢編項(xiàng): 21世紀(jì)高等學(xué)校精品規(guī)劃教材
標(biāo) 簽: J2EE

ISBN: 9787508468938 出版時(shí)間: 2010-01-01 包裝: 平裝
開本: 16開 頁數(shù): 236 字?jǐn)?shù):  

內(nèi)容簡介

  Java語言是一種非常優(yōu)秀的面向?qū)ο蟮木幊陶Z言,具有強(qiáng)大的I/O、網(wǎng)絡(luò)連接、多線程、數(shù)據(jù)庫連接等功能。由于Java具有良好的平臺(tái)無關(guān)性,所以其在很多領(lǐng)域都發(fā)揮著具大的作用。無論是開發(fā)大型的桌面應(yīng)用程序,還是企業(yè)級Web應(yīng)用項(xiàng)目,Java都是開發(fā)人員的首選?!禞ava語言程序設(shè)計(jì)》共10章,重點(diǎn)講述了類的繼承、接口的使用,泛型、多線程、I/O流、基于Swing的GUI開發(fā)、網(wǎng)絡(luò)編程、數(shù)據(jù)庫編程。最后一章給出了一個(gè)較大的、綜合性較強(qiáng)的應(yīng)用實(shí)例項(xiàng)目。分層思想貫穿整個(gè)教材,并通過最后的綜合實(shí)例,將所有Java知識(shí)點(diǎn)與分層思想完美地結(jié)合在一起。《Java語言程序設(shè)計(jì)》編者都是長期從事一線教學(xué)與研發(fā)的教師,具有豐富的教學(xué)與開發(fā)經(jīng)驗(yàn)。在編寫《Java語言程序設(shè)計(jì)》時(shí),非常注重語言的可讀性、例子的典型性與代碼的實(shí)用性。每個(gè)例題都經(jīng)過精心設(shè)計(jì),既能幫助讀者理解知識(shí)點(diǎn),又具有實(shí)際應(yīng)用價(jià)值。對于每一個(gè)較綜合的實(shí)例,均采用“任務(wù)驅(qū)動(dòng)”的模式,即先講目的任務(wù),再述方法步驟的模式,將理論與實(shí)踐有機(jī)地融為一體?!禞ava語言程序設(shè)計(jì)》既可作為高等院校本、??茖W(xué)生、軟件學(xué)院Java教學(xué)的教材,也可作為Java軟件開發(fā)人員的自學(xué)參考書。還可作為全國計(jì)算機(jī)等級二級Java考試的輔導(dǎo)用書。

作者簡介

暫缺《Java語言程序設(shè)計(jì)》作者簡介

圖書目錄

前言. 第1章 Java語言概述 1.1 Java的發(fā)展史 1.1.1 Java的誕生 1.1.2 Java語言的轉(zhuǎn)折性發(fā)展 1.2 Java語言的特點(diǎn) 1.3 Java的工作原理 1.4 Java運(yùn)行平臺(tái) 1.4.1 三種Java平臺(tái)簡介 1.4.2 JDK的安裝與環(huán)境變量配置 1.5 Java應(yīng)用程序分類 1.5.1 Application應(yīng)用程序 1.5.2 Applet小應(yīng)用程序 本章小結(jié) 習(xí)題1 第2章 Java語言基礎(chǔ) 2.1 數(shù)據(jù)類型 2.1.1 基本數(shù)據(jù)類型 2.1.2 數(shù)據(jù)類型的轉(zhuǎn)換 2.1.3 輸入與輸出 2.2 數(shù)組 2.3 字符串 2.3.1 String類 2.3.2 StringBuffer類 2.3.3 StringTokenizer類 2.4 算符與表達(dá)式 2.4.1 算術(shù)運(yùn)算 2.4.2 關(guān)系運(yùn)算 2.4.3 邏輯運(yùn)算 2.4.4 賦值運(yùn)算 2.4.5 位運(yùn)算 2.4.6 條件運(yùn)算 2.4.7 instanceof運(yùn)算 2.5 流程控制語句 2.5.1 分支語句 2.5.2 循環(huán)語句 2.5.3 跳轉(zhuǎn)語句 本章小結(jié) 習(xí)題2 第3章 Java中的類與接口 3.1 類與對象 3.1.1 類的聲明 3.1.2 成員變量 3.1.3 成員方法 3.1.4 對象的創(chuàng)建與引用 3.1.5 類的繼承與多態(tài) 3.2 抽象類 3.3 內(nèi)部類 3.4 匿名類 3.5 接口 3.5.1 接口的定義 3.5.2 接口的實(shí)現(xiàn) 3.5.3 接口回調(diào) 3.6 包 3.6.1 包的定義 3.6.2 包的導(dǎo)入 本章小結(jié) 習(xí)題3 第4章 Java中的異常處理 4.1 異常的產(chǎn)生 4.2 異常類 4.3 異常的處理與拋出 4.3.1 try與catch 4.3.2 自定義異常類 4.3.3 try與多個(gè)catch 4.3.4 throw語句 4.3.5 throws語句 本章小結(jié) 習(xí)題4 第5章 Java中的多線程 5.1 線程的概念 5.2 線程的創(chuàng)建 5.2.1 使用Thread類的子類創(chuàng)建 5.2.2 使用Runnable接口創(chuàng)建 5.3 線程中的常用方法 5.3.1 run方法 5.3.2 start方法 5.3.3 sleep方法 5.3.4 isAlive方法 5.3.5 currentThread方法 5.3.6 interrupt方法 5.4 線程同步 5.5 守護(hù)線程 本章小結(jié) 習(xí)題5 第6章 對文件的讀寫 6.1 InputStream類與OutputStream類 6.2 Reader類與Writer類 6.3 文件的管理 6.3.1 文件 6.3.2 文件字節(jié)流 6.3.3 文件字符流 6.3.4 隨機(jī)讀寫流 本章小結(jié) 習(xí)題6 第7章 Java中的GUI編程 7.1 圖形用戶界面概述 7.2 創(chuàng)建簡單用戶界面 7.2.1 框架與窗口 7.2.2 按鈕(Button) 7.2.3 標(biāo)簽與文本框 7.2.4 復(fù)選按鈕 7.2.5 單選按鈕 7.2.6 下拉列表 7.2.7 菜單組件 7.3 布局管理 7.3.1 流式布局(FlowLayout布局) 7.3.2 邊界布局(BorderLayout布局) 7.3.3 卡式布局(CardLayout布局) 7.3.4 網(wǎng)格布局(GridLayout布局) 7.3.5 盒式布局(BoxLayout布局) 7.3.6 空布局(null布局) 7.4 用戶事件 7.4.1 事件基本概念 7.4.2 焦點(diǎn)事件 7.4.3 鍵盤事件 7.4.4 鼠標(biāo)事件 7.4.5 關(guān)于監(jiān)聽者的總結(jié) 7.5 創(chuàng)建復(fù)雜用戶界面 7.5.1 面板容器(JPanel面板) 7.5.2 滾動(dòng)窗格容器(JScrollPane滾動(dòng)窗格) 7.5.3 拆分窗格容器(JSplitPane拆分窗格) 7.5.4 分層窗格容器(JLayeredPane分層窗格) 本章小結(jié) 習(xí)題7 第8章 Java與數(shù)據(jù)庫 8.1 JDBC簡介 8.1.1 JDBC-ODBC橋 8.1.2 純JDBC 8.2 利用JDBC-ODBC橋連接數(shù)據(jù)庫 8.2.1 連接Access數(shù)據(jù)庫 8.2.2 連接SQLServer數(shù)據(jù)庫 8.2.3 Java數(shù)據(jù)庫編程的一般步驟 8.2.4 程序舉例 8.3 利用純JDBC連接數(shù)據(jù)庫 8.3.1 連接Access數(shù)據(jù)庫和連接SQLServer數(shù)據(jù)庫 8.3.2 安裝SQLServer2000的JDBC驅(qū)動(dòng)程序 8.3.3 安裝SQLServer2000的補(bǔ)丁程序SP4 8.3.4 設(shè)置SQLServer2000的登錄方式 8.3.5 創(chuàng)建SQLServer2000數(shù)據(jù)庫 8.3.6 利用JDBC連接數(shù)據(jù)庫編程的 一般步驟 本章小結(jié) 習(xí)題8 第9章 Java網(wǎng)絡(luò)編程 9.1 URL 9.1.1 URL類 9.1.2 讀取URL中的資源 9.2 Socket通信 9.2.1 Socket的通信機(jī)制 9.2.2 Socket類和ServerSocket類 9.2.3 簡單的服務(wù)器和客戶端通信 9.2.4 支持多個(gè)客戶的服務(wù)器程序 本章小結(jié) 習(xí)題9 第10章 綜合實(shí)例與分析 10.1 一個(gè)簡單的記事本 10.2 學(xué)生管理系統(tǒng) 10.2.1 需求任務(wù) 10.2.2 數(shù)據(jù)庫表設(shè)計(jì) 10.2.3 分析實(shí)現(xiàn) 10.2.4 小結(jié) 10.3 發(fā)布應(yīng)用程序 參考文獻(xiàn)

本目錄推薦

掃描二維碼
Copyright ? 讀書網(wǎng) ranfinancial.com 2005-2020, All Rights Reserved.
鄂ICP備15019699號 鄂公網(wǎng)安備 42010302001612號